- What is ADNOC Gas and its significance in the global energy market?
- ADNOC Gas is a major integrated gas company based in the United Arab Emirates, formed from the gas processing, liquefaction, and industrial gas assets of the Abu Dhabi National Oil Company (ADNOC). It is a significant player in the global LNG market, responsible for supplying natural gas and related products to both domestic and international customers, making its financial health an indicator for broader market trends.
- What potential factors could have contributed to ADNOC Gas's 15% decrease in net income?
- Several factors could contribute to such a decline, including a decrease in global natural gas and LNG prices, which directly impacts revenue. Other possibilities include increased operational costs, higher depreciation charges from new assets, unfavorable foreign exchange movements, or a shift in sales mix towards lower-margin products or markets. Contractual renegotiations or one-off expenses could also play a role.
